Abstract:
In the present study we have investigated the time - and temperature dependence of the transition of as-cast metastable Fe-(9-33at.%)Ga ‘Galfenol’ alloys to the equilibrium state along with corresponding changes in their functional properties and anelastic effects that accompany these transitions. To characterize such a time-temperature-transition diagram we used both long-time isochronal annealing (up to 300 hrs) and instant heating treatments with different temperature protocols. In-situ neutron diffraction, XRD, DSC, VSM, HV, SEM-EBSD, Mössbauer and mechanical spectroscopy techniques were used.
